Rotary Drum Cutter

Rotary drum cutter is a heavy-duty attachment mounted on excavators, hydraulic rigs, or specialized machinery. It features a cylindrical drum embedded with durable carbide or diamond-tipped teeth that rotate at high speeds to cut, grind, or demolish tough materials. Unlike traditional methods (e.g., jackhammers or explosives), drum cutters deliver precise, vibration-free results, making them ideal for sensitive environments.

Key Components of Rotary Drum Cutter

  • Drum: The core cylinder, available in diameters from 300 mm to 1,500 mm, determines cutting depth and width.
  • Cutting Teeth: Interchangeable tungsten carbide or diamond picks designed for specific materials.
  • Drive System: Hydraulic motors power the drum’s rotation.
  • Mounting Frame: Connects the cutter to machinery, ensuring stability and alignment.
  • Cooling System: Prevents overheating during prolonged use.

Applications of Rotary Drum Cutters

From urban construction to mining, drum cutters excel in diverse scenarios:

  1. Trenching and Excavation
    Cut precise trenches for utilities, pipelines, or drainage systems. Ideal for rocky or mixed soil where conventional buckets fail.
  2. Demolition
    Remove concrete foundations, bridge decks, or industrial floors without damaging adjacent structures.
  3. Mining and Quarrying
    Profile mine walls, create benches, or extract minerals with minimal waste.
  4. Tunnel Boring
    Smooth tunnel surfaces and correct over breaks in hard rock tunneling projects.
  5. Asphalt Milling
    Recycle road surfaces by milling asphalt layers to exact depths.
